This is a known bug of the game right now.
You must never use the resign menu option and then reload a savegame. This makes savegames baloon in size and will make the game unplayably slow after a while. If you need to reload, always quit the game and start it up again from scratch, then load your saves. This will avoid the savegame size issue and will keep the game running with the usual speed.
It's a very annoying bug, and hopefully it will be fixed soon.
(If the game is too slow right after starting a completely new game, then your PC is just too slow. The game did get a huge graphics update, so it's natural it needs a bit more beefy hardware than HTTT)
